CSE Global is trading at $1.27, down 5.93%, after broader risk-off sentiment pressured Singapore equities.
- Singapore’s main market index fell 1.16% on August 18, while technology shares globally retreated amid higher bond yields, geopolitical uncertainty and valuation concerns.
- No new company announcement dated August 18 or August 19 was identified; the earlier S$64.3 million contract was positive, not a clear explanation for the decline.
